Detailed Engineering Specifications

Purpose-built for heavy-duty applications, this Titanium Grade 5 (Ti-6Al-4V) stock sheet boasts superior mechanical properties ideal for robust pneumatic systems. With dimensions of 0.740" thickness, 45" length, and 20" width, it offers significant material for fabrication. Grade 5 titanium combines excellent tensile strength, fatigue resistance, and remarkable corrosion immunity, particularly in aggressive chemical and high-pressure environments. Its biocompatibility and lightweight nature also make it suitable for specialized pneumatic applications where performance and longevity are paramount.

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using standard steel machining parameters for titanium.Employ specialized tooling and slower speeds with appropriate coolant for titanium to prevent tool wear and ensure material integrity.
Ignoring potential galvanic corrosion when mating with dissimilar metals.Utilize appropriate isolation methods or material selection to prevent galvanic corrosion in the assembled pneumatic system.

⚠️ Engineering Warnings

  • Titanium dust can be flammable; ensure proper ventilation and ignition source control during fabrication.
  • Always consult relevant material safety data sheets (MSDS) for Titanium Grade 5 before handling and processing.
